Heads up: if the Lintrock baseline file in the Quarrow repo drifts from main, CI fails with a "stale baseline" error even when the code is fine. Quick fix is to regenerate the baseline on a clean checkout and re-push. If a customer build is blocked, confirm the failing run matches the token below before escalating.

build token for yadug-yagag: htk21_c863c33eb8b82c0c9c152

Step 4: Archive cold storage buckets

Before decommissioning the Lanthorn cluster, move all buckets older than 180 days into the archive tier. Run the archive sweep with dry-run first and confirm object counts match the manifest table. Flag any mismatch at the weekly eng sync before proceeding. The manifest table lives in the migration tracking database, reachable via the connection string below.

database URL for bafog-hahag: mysql://fraox_svc:ghqs9mm@db-8440.sivrelsoft.example:5432/kasok

## Changed

Renamed EXIF_STRIP_MODE to IMAGE_EXIF_SCRUB_POLICY in the Pixelvane upload pipeline. The old name is no longer read as of this release, so on-call should verify the new key exists in every environment before rollout; missing values cause uploads to fail closed rather than pass metadata through. Accepted values are strict, gps-only, and off. The scrubbing worker also authenticates to the metadata audit service with a token, which is configured on the line immediately below.

secret setting of kawig-bafog: LEDGER_TOKEN13=000f754b73e91